Craving a satisfying and budget-friendly meal? Look no further than top ramen, the beloved instant noodle classic. But who says you have to settle for the stovetop? With a microwave, you can whip up a delicious bowl of top ramen in a matter of minutes. Here’s a step-by-step guide to show you how.

Ingredients

  • 1 package top ramen noodles
  • Flavor packet included in the package
  • Water

Step 1: Prepare the Noodles

  • Open the top ramen package and remove the noodles.
  • Break the noodles into smaller pieces to fit easily into the microwave-safe bowl.

Step 2: Add Water

  • Pour 2 cups of water into the microwave-safe bowl.
  • Bring the water to a boil in the microwave for about 3-4 minutes on high power.

Step 3: Add the Noodles

  • Carefully add the broken noodles to the boiling water.
  • Microwave for 2-3 minutes on high power.

Step 4: Add the Flavor Packet

  • Once the noodles are cooked, stir in the flavor packet included in the package.
  • Microwave for another 30 seconds to fully dissolve the seasoning.

Step 5: Check for Doneness

  • Remove the bowl from the microwave and check if the noodles are cooked to your desired tenderness.
  • If needed, microwave for an additional 30 seconds at a time until the noodles reach the desired consistency.

Step 6: Add Toppings

  • Enhance your top ramen with your favorite toppings.
  • Consider adding sliced green onions, chopped hard-boiled eggs, or a dash of Sriracha for an extra kick.

Step 7: Enjoy!

  • Grab a spoon, sit back, and savor your microwave-cooked top ramen.
  • Enjoy its flavorful broth and satisfying noodles.

Variations

  • Add Vegetables: Enhance the nutritional value by adding chopped vegetables such as carrots, broccoli, or mushrooms to the boiling water.
  • Use Broth Instead of Water: For a richer flavor, substitute water with chicken or vegetable broth.
  • Make a Ramen Bowl: Create a hearty meal by adding cooked meat, eggs, and vegetables to your top ramen.
  • Experiment with Seasonings: Experiment with different seasonings and sauces to create unique flavor combinations.

Tips

  • Use a large enough microwave-safe bowl to prevent boil-overs.
  • Stir the noodles occasionally during cooking to prevent sticking.
  • If the noodles are too dry, add a splash of water and microwave for an additional 30 seconds.
  • If the broth is too salty, dilute it with a bit of extra water.

Basics You Wanted To Know

Q: Can I use frozen top ramen noodles in the microwave?
A: Yes, you can use frozen top ramen noodles. Allow them to thaw slightly before breaking them into smaller pieces.

Q: How do I prevent the top ramen from boiling over in the microwave?
A: Use a large enough microwave-safe bowl and stir the noodles occasionally during cooking.

Q: Can I add other ingredients to my top ramen?
A: Yes, you can add vegetables, meat, eggs, or any other desired ingredients to enhance the flavor and nutritional value.

Q: How can I make my top ramen less salty?
A: Dilute the broth with a bit of extra water or use low-sodium broth instead of water.

Q: How long can I store leftover top ramen?
A: Leftover top ramen can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at thoroughly before eating.
